Different Coverage Types to Consider
When searching for auto insurance, it is crucial to familiarize yourself with the various coverage options available and select the one that best suits your requirements. Some essential coverage types include liability, collision, comprehensive, and uninsured/underinsured motorist.
Liability coverage serves to settle damages caused by accidents involving other people or their property. Collision coverage, on the other hand, accounts for damages inflicted on your vehicle due to accidents.
Comprehensive coverage goes beyond accidents, offering protection against non-accident-related incidents like theft, vandalism, or natural disasters. Lastly, uninsured/underinsured motorist coverage comes into play if you find yourself in an accident with a driver who lacks adequate insurance coverage.

Car Registration and Vehicle Particulars
Accurate car registration details, including the car's make, model, year, and Vehicle Identification Number (VIN), are crucial components when obtaining auto insurance. Insurance companies use this information to determine suitable coverage options for each vehicle. Providing precise information is vital in avoiding discrepancies within the policy.
Financial Information for Determining Feasible Premium Plans
Insurance providers typically require financial information, such as income and credit scores, to assess one's ability to pay premiums. These details aid insurers in calculating the cost of the policy and offering appropriate payment plans. It is advisable to keep all financial records readily available when applying for auto insurance.
Prior Insurance Policy Details for Comprehensive Assessment
Individuals who have previously held auto insurance or currently have coverage should provide relevant information about their prior policies. This includes the name of the insurance company, policy duration, and claims history. Insurance companies consider a person's insurance history when assessing risk and determining the premium amount.

Consolidate Your Insurance Policies
Consider consolidating your multiple insurance needs under one provider. Many insurance companies offer discounts for bundling policies such as auto, home, and life insurance. Bundling not only helps you save money but also simplifies your insurance management.
Maintain a Clean Driving Record
A clean driving record can have a positive impact on your car insurance rates. Insurance companies often take into account your driving history when determining premiums. By avoiding speeding tickets and accidents, you can maintain a good driving record and keep your insurance costs down.
Consider Increasing Your Deductible
If you are comfortable with a higher out-of-pocket expense in case of an accident, think about increasing your deductible. A higher deductible can lower your premium, but make sure it is an amount you can afford to pay if the need arises.
Inquire About Available Discounts
Don't hesitate to ask your insurance provider about potential discounts. Common discounts include those for safe drivers, good students, and for equipping your vehicle with safety features such as anti-theft devices or airbags.
Review and Update Your Policy Annually
As your circumstances change, so do your insurance needs. Review your policy every year to ensure it still meets your requirements. If you have recently married, moved, or changed vehicles, it may be necessary to update your policy accordingly.
Consider Usage-Based Insurance
If you are a safe driver who spends minimal time on the road, usage-based insurance may be a suitable option. This type of insurance calculates premiums based on factors such as mileage and driving habits, potentially resulting in lower rates for those who drive less.
